On 4/23/2010 1:54 PM, Ziggy wrote:
> I was refering to monitoring things like database connections, active
> threads or sessions etc.

Nagios does JMX, which can expose all of that information. Or, you can
write your own JMX client to do the same thing and save yourself USD1300.

Someone mentioned a "command-line" JMX client a while back that might
work, too, if you scripted it. Check the archives.
